Pampille's Table: Recipes and Writings from the French Countryside 2 reviews Shirley King, Marthe Daudet
Faber & Faber, 1996
The Good Writing (and Recipes) of France
An utterly charming collection of french recipes. Pampille's remarkably fresh voice (she's much funnier and more sarcastic than I would have expected from a woman in 1919, which is a wonderful preconception to have challenged) introduces each of the regions of France and then gives local recipes. ...
